Factors Influencing Electric Bike Weight
Battery Type and Size
One of the major factors influencing the weight of an electric bike is the type and size of the battery. Lithium-ion batteries are commonly used in electric bikes due to their high energy density. However, larger batteries tend to weigh more, and bikes with higher capacity batteries may have a heavier total weight.
Motor Size
The size and power of the electric motor also play a role in the weight of an electric bike. Motors can range in size from small and lightweight to larger and more powerful. While a larger motor may provide increased performance, it can also contribute to a heavier overall weight.
Frame Material
The material used for the bike frame can greatly impact its weight. Common frame materials include aluminum, steel, carbon fiber, and titanium. Aluminum frames are often preferred for their lightweight properties, while steel frames can add more weight but offer durability. Carbon fiber and titanium frames are lightweight options, but they tend to be more expensive.
Suspension
Electric bikes may have either front suspension, rear suspension, or both. Suspension systems are designed to absorb shock and enhance ride comfort, especially when riding on uneven surfaces. However, suspension components can increase the weight of the bike. Non-suspension models will generally be lighter than those with suspension systems.
Tires
The choice of tires can affect the overall weight of an electric bike. Wider and sturdier tires, such as those found on fat tire or mountain electric bikes, tend to be heavier. On the other hand, narrower and lighter tires can contribute to a reduction in weight. The type of terrain the bike will be used on should be considered when selecting tires.
Accessories
Additional accessories, such as racks, fenders, and lights, can add extra weight to an electric bike. While these accessories can enhance functionality and convenience, it’s important to consider whether the added weight is necessary for your intended use. Minimizing the number and weight of accessories can help reduce the overall weight of the bike.
Average Electric Bike Weight
Folding Electric Bikes
On average, folding electric bikes weigh between 35 to 50 pounds (15 to 23 kilograms). The weight can vary depending on factors such as frame material, battery size, and motor power. Some lightweight folding electric bikes can weigh as little as 20 pounds (9 kilograms), while others may exceed 50 pounds (23 kilograms) due to additional features or larger batteries.
Fat Tire Electric Bikes
Fat tire electric bikes are generally heavier compared to other electric bike types. The average weight of a fat tire electric bike ranges from 55 to 80 pounds (25 to 36 kilograms). The large tires and robust frames used in these bikes contribute to their heavier weight. However, there are lighter models available that can weigh as little as 45 pounds (20 kilograms).
Mountain Electric Bikes
Mountain electric bikes typically weigh between 45 to 65 pounds (20 to 29 kilograms) on average. These bikes are built to withstand the rigors of off-road trails and often feature larger frames, beefier components, and powerful motors. While they may be heavier than other electric bike types, the added weight is necessary to provide the necessary durability and performance for off-road riding.
City Electric Bikes
City electric bikes have an average weight ranging from 40 to 60 pounds (18 to 27 kilograms). These bikes are designed for urban commuting and prioritize lightweight construction for easier maneuverability in traffic and crowded spaces. They often feature smaller frames, narrower tires, and simpler components, resulting in a lighter overall weight.
Step-through Electric Bikes
The average weight of a step-through electric bike is typically between 45 to 60 pounds (20 to 27 kilograms). These bikes are designed with accessibility in mind, featuring a lower top tube for easy mounting and dismounting. The specific weight will depend on factors such as frame material, battery size, motor power, and additional features.
Benefits of Lighter Electric Bikes
Improved Maneuverability
One of the significant benefits of lighter electric bikes is improved maneuverability. With a lighter weight, you can easily navigate through tight spots, make quick turns, and maneuver around obstacles. This can be especially advantageous in urban environments or when riding in congested areas.
Reduced Effort on Pedaling
A lighter electric bike requires less effort to pedal, especially when the motor is not in use or when the battery runs out. Pedaling a heavier bike can be more physically demanding, especially when going uphill or for longer distances. A lighter weight allows for a more comfortable and effortless riding experience.
Easier Transportation and Storage
The lighter weight of an electric bike makes it easier to transport and store. Whether you need to load it onto a car rack, carry it up stairs, or store it in a smaller space, a lighter electric bike is more convenient. It can also be beneficial for those who frequently use public transportation or need to lift the bike onto a bus or train.

How to Reduce Electric Bike Weight
Opt for Smaller Battery Size
Choosing a smaller battery size can significantly reduce the weight of an electric bike. Assess your daily riding needs and select a battery capacity that provides a sufficient range without excessive weight. Smaller batteries are also quicker to charge, which can be beneficial for those who frequently need to recharge their bike.
Choose Lighter Motor
When selecting an electric bike, consider opting for a lighter motor. While larger motors may provide more power and performance, they often come with added weight. Assess your riding needs and choose a motor that offers the right balance between power and weight.
Select Lightweight Frame Material
Choosing a frame material known for its lightweight properties, such as aluminum or carbon fiber, can significantly reduce the weight of an electric bike. These materials are durable and offer strength without excessive weight. However, keep in mind that bikes with carbon fiber frames are typically more expensive.
Consider Non-Suspension Models
Suspension systems can add weight to an electric bike. If you primarily ride on smooth roads or don’t require suspension for your intended use, consider opting for a non-suspension model. These bikes tend to be lighter and more efficient, making them suitable for urban commuting or recreational rides on well-maintained paths.
Use Narrower and Lightweight Tires
Consider using narrower and lightweight tires to reduce the weight of your electric bike. Wider and heavier tires, while offering enhanced traction and stability, can increase the overall weight. Assess the type of terrain you ride on and choose tires that balance weight savings with performance and comfort.
Minimize Additional Accessories
Additional accessories can add unnecessary weight to an electric bike. Evaluate the accessories you truly need and consider removing or minimizing those that contribute to excessive weight. For example, choose lightweight fenders or consider using a backpack instead of installing a heavy rear rack.
